The New Four Seasons Resort Orlando at Walt Disney World Resort Set to Open in 2014.

Yet while Disney offers a fine selection of on-site hotels to choose from, the latest announcement got me all in a tizzy. Amazingly, a world-renowned luxury hotel brand was given permission to open up its own property among the Mouse House's best, and just steps away from the theme parks. Ladies and gentelmen, I present to you: Four Seasons Resort Orlando at Walt Disney World!!!

No, that is not a mistake! The one and only Four Seasons brand is bringing their unique luxury to Walt Disney World, allowing my perfect, relaxing stays to get that much better. Not only will I have the wonder of Disney Magic, but also the luxuriousness of the Four Seasons. Opening in 2014, the new property will be spacious at 444 rooms, with all the amenities like golfing, spas, and fine dining that they're known for. Plus, being on-site at Disney World allows easy access to all four theme parks and Downtown Disney with the comfort and speed of Disney's transportation network. Oh yeah, and if that isn't enough, you get to stay late in Disney parks as part of the on-site Extra Magic Hours privileges! Of course, with the plush Four Seasons rooms to come home to, coming back for a nap just got a little more inviting.

So look for the Four Seasons Resort Orlando at Walt Disney World as it opens in 2014. Be sure to book ahead, as the place will certainly fill up fast. And look for me when you get there. The New Four Seasons Resort Disney World will include:

  • Several dining venues including a rooftop restaurant with Magic Kingdom views
  • 14,000 square foot (1,300 square metre) spa with 18 treatment rooms and fitness center
  • Three pools and a “lazy river”
  • Sports facilities including tennis courts, basketball court and climbing wall
  • Two recreational centres for children, teens and families
  • Approximately 37,750 square feet (3,500 square metres) of meeting and event space plus a business centre.

From the Four Seasons press release: "The development will encompass the existing Tom Fazio-designed Osprey Ridge 18-hole championship golf course, which will be renovated and subsequently managed by Four Seasons. Four Seasons Resort Orlando at Walt Disney World Resort is an enclave located within the Golden Oak residential community, created and master-planned by Disney."
